In simplified terms, they get rid of the oil by vacuum cleaner purification. The lubricating oil distills over in a vacuum tower and is recycled. The recovered oil fulfills all the vehicle sector specs for fresh lubricating oil. The process, however, leaves behind a residue at the base of the vacuum tower that goes by a variety of names (diagonal parking vs straight parking).


The oil in an auto engine is not just oil. The REOB contains all the ingredients that were in the waste oil as well as the wear metals from the engine (generally iron and copper).




Nevertheless, by making numerous blends making use of various REOB examples and different asphalt binders, the variations mainly can be balanced out. Numerous States provided samples of well-known REOB composition to TFHRC researchers, who analyzed the samples to contrast the percentage of included (recognized) REOB to the discovered (examined) quantity. The evaluations revealed a comparable portion of added and found REOB.

Of the 1,532 samples tested, 12 percent contained REOB, and some contained considerably high levels of it at 1020 percent. The highest degree was 34 percent in an example from Texas, which TxDOT had actually utilized in a patching substance. This screening likewise revealed the presence of phosphoric acid in 11 percent of the samples, and 2 percent had ground tire rubber.


Two years earlier at TRB's yearly meeting, the Federal researchers held an REOB workshop and offered the findings of their research laboratory evaluations to a standing room-only crowd. Some companies do not especially ban REOB, they do impose physical tests that prevent its useeffectively a ban. Others do not prohibit it by requirements, but have arrangements with asphalt vendors to stay clear of making use of REOB

A handful do permit REOB, some within certain limitations. Ohio and Texas restriction degrees to less than 5 percent of the asphalt. To develop a trustworthy test method that all States can utilize, the TFHRC scientists set up a round-robin test plan. The participants are 11 State highway firms (Illinois, Massachusetts, Minnesota, Mississippi, Montana, North Carolina, Oklahoma, South Carolina, Texas, Vermont, and Wyoming), 2 independent testing laboratories, the Ministry of Transport in Ontario, Queen's College in Ontario, and an Ontario paving specialist.


The individuals are testing the samples individually utilizing the standards provided by the TFHRC scientists. The result will be a proposed AASHTO test approach that any kind of see it here State can take on and utilize.


The pavement with REOB, which is situated 0.6 mile (1 kilometer) from the sidewalk without REOB, has identical subgrade, traffic thickness, and climate. However, the segment of Highway655 with 5 to 10 percent REOB revealed significant breaking. In this example, the presence of REOB was the recognized source of breaking at a low temperatures.




An area of test sidewalk in Minnesota (MN1-4) discovered to have REOB likewise fractured prematurely. The sidewalk carried out well for the first 3 to 4 years, however after that began to split.

The tests were not considerable, yet they showed that at levels of 6 percent or more, the tensile strength of the asphalt dropped substantially. At a level of 3.5 percent REOB, the variation in the physical examination techniques was better than the effect of REOB. Formerly, all asphalt testing gauged engineering properties such as tightness. These tests do not show what materials had actually been included in the asphalt. One example gotten throughout the TFHRC research study had a very strange evaluation. The example had the following examination results: Superpave PG 64-28 with a heat quality of 67.3 Tcritical on the flexing beam of light rheometer was 6.7 degrees Celsius.

The addition of 1.7 percent phosphoric acid likely would make the asphalt extremely tight. Ten percent ground tire rubber would make it also stiffer. 19percent REOB would certainly soften it and bring it back within requirements. Although it passed the standardized AASHTO screening methods, it fell short the Hamburg physical rut testing "miserably" (in the scientists' words).

These outcomes show there are weak points in the standardized design screening methods that may be manipulated. The manufacturer might have an economic benefit and the product passes all the standardized examinations, however the item may not be valuable to making certain long-term efficiency. To address this concern and the development of new asphalt ingredients and extenders, TFHRC is beginning a research study program to use handheld spectroscopic gadgets, x-ray fluorescence spectroscopy, and Fourier transform infrared spectroscopy to enable analyses to be done in the area instead than having to take samples back to the laboratory.
